How Reliable is the Daewoo Lanos?

Based on 343,953 MOT tests across 41,564 vehicles.

67.4%
Pass Rate
4,663
Miles/Year
29
Year Lifespan
41,564
On UK Roads

Top MOT Failure Points

Brake pipe excessively corroded 50,738
T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m 21,902
Track rod end ball joint has excessive play 14,729
position lamp(s) not working 13,511
Windscreen wiper does not clear the windscreen effectively 12,389

W334 VLM is a 2000 Daewoo Lanos in Silver with a 1,598c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 63.2%.

Across all 2000 Daewoo Lanos models, the average MOT pass rate is 68.7% with a typical mileage of 57,901 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Daewoo Lanos fails its MOT is brake pipe excessively corroded, accounting for 50,738 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W334 VLM,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Daewoo Lanos typically stays on UK roads for around 29 years. At 26 years old, this Daewoo Lanos is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
